Recognizing the Three Events Involved in a Guaranty Bond



You need to understand the 3 events involved in a surety bond, and it'll offer you comfort knowing that you have the support and protection you require.



The initial party is the principal, which is usually the individual or service entity that needs the bond. They're the ones who are bound to execute a specific task or satisfy a legal responsibility. The principal is responsible for fulfilling the terms of the bond as well as making sure that any financial losses are covered.

The 2nd event is the obligee, that's the party that requires the bond. This is typically a federal government agency or a personal entity that wants guarantee that the principal will certainly accomplish their commitments. The obligee can make a claim against the bond if the principal fails to fulfill their obligations. It is very important to note that the obligee doesn't have control over the bond, however they have the right to make an insurance claim if essential.

The 3rd party is the surety, which is normally an insurance company or a bonding firm. The guaranty gives a financial guarantee to the obligee that the principal will certainly fulfill their responsibilities. If the principal fails to do so, the guaranty is responsible for compensating the obligee for any type of financial losses. The surety also has the right to recoup the amount paid to the obligee from the principal.

Understanding these three parties and their duties in a guaranty bond will certainly help you browse the process as well as guarantee that you have the required assistance and defense.
